Because of missing time and resources, feddit.ch will shut down on 31.03.2024. The domain feddit.ch will be available from the 08.06.2024.

In your profile settings, you can export your profile and import it on a new server into a new account.

Jumping on this to see if we can help each other out. I tried the lemmy Migrator and while Export works just fin, I get the following response when I Import, not only in DRY RUN Mode:

*** DRY RUN enabled, no changes will be made ***

[ Getting Main Account info - https://feddit.ch ] Logged into https://feddit.ch. Traceback (most recent call last): File "/home/{user}/lemmy_migrate/lemmy_migrate/lemmy_migrate.py", line 175, in main() File "/home/{user}/lemmy_migrate/lemmy_migrate/lemmy_migrate.py", line 148, in main sync_subscriptions(None, main_lemming, comms_backup) TypeError: sync_subscriptions() missing 1 required positional argument: 'excld_comms'

Also, when I try to use the Account Settings Export via the API, I use this:

curl -v -X GET -u usrname:pwd https://feddit.ch/api/v3/user/export_settings > exp.txt

I get the following Output: {"error":"incorrect_login"}

If anyone could help it would be amazing, I would be sad to lose it all. My AI of choice wasn't any help btw, but my skills aren't great with those things so...
